EAST LANSING, Mich. — Bowling Green suffered a 3-1 loss to Michigan State Saturday night in a Central Collegiate Hockey Association game.
The Falcons saw a three-game winning streak come to an end as MSU goalie Jake Hildebrand finished with 27 saves.
The lone goal of the game for Bowling Green (11-14-5, 8-11-3-1 CCHA) was scored by Bryce Williamson, his ninth of the season, at the 14:11 mark of the second period.
The Spartans (8-19-3, 6-15-1-0) got two goals from Greg Wolfe, one coming on the power play in the first period and the other an empty-netter with 32 seconds left in the contest.
Tanner Sorenson had the other goal for Michigan State.
Bowling Green goaltender Tommy Burke finished with 15 saves.
